Early life and educationeditBarnes was born in London, to Tricia, a relationship therapist, and Thomas Barnes, a professor of psychiatry. He has a younger brother, Jack. His mother, who is Jewish, is originally from South Africa. Barnes was educated at two independent schools for boys Homefield Preparatory School in Sutton, Surrey6 and Kings College School in Wimbledon, south west London where his classmates included the film actor Khalid Abdalla and comedian Tom Basden,7 followed by Kingston University in Kingston upon Thames, where he studied drama and English literature, and from which he graduated with BA Honours in 2. Early work and Prince CaspianeditBarnes began his career in musical theatre. As a teenager, he spent a few years as part of the National Youth Music Theatre, whose alumni also include actors Jude Law and Jamie Bell. At fifteen, Barnes landed his first professional job as a drummer in the West End musical adaptation of Bugsy Malone. In February 2. 00. Barnes would play the role of Caspian in the film adaptation of The Chronicles of Narnia Prince Caspian, directed by Andrew Adamson. Adamson said Caspian is a coming of age and, to some degree, a loss of innocence story, with Caspian starting out quite nave, then craving revenge and finally letting go of the vengeance. While many readers interpret Caspian as a child, a passage in the novel mentions his age to be near that of Peters, so an older actor was sought to match William Moseley. Barnes had read the novel as a child, and was cast in two and a half weeks after meeting with the filmmakers. He spent two months in New Zealand horse riding and stunt training to prepare for shooting. Barnes says his Mediterranean accent in the movie was inspired in part by Mandy Patinkins performance as Inigo Montoya in The Princess Bride. Barnes returned to the West End stage in London with a starring role as World War I soldier Stephen Wraysford in Birdsong, a drama based on the Sebastian Faulks novel of the same title. The play, directed by Trevor Nunn and adapted for the West End stage by writer Rachel Wagstaff opened on 2. September 2. 01. 0, running through 1. January 2. 01. 1.
